Movano Power Window Reset

My 2011 Renault Movano diesel has power window issues after a battery replacement. The windows don't respond, and a diagnostic tool shows a window regulator initialization error. I've checked the fuses. Any advice?

Central locking is fine – that rules out some broader electrical gremlins. The reset is usually something like: ignition on, hold the window switch fully DOWN for 10 seconds after it's already at the bottom, then hold it fully UP for 10 seconds after it's at the top. Repeat a couple of times. You need to do it on each window. Honestly though, if that doesn’t work and you've got the error code already, it probably needs proper diagnostics. Best bet is a garage with the right Renault software to force the re-initialization. Those window regulators are a pain!

robineule4 (Author)

Following your recommendations, I attempted the reset procedure multiple times on each window, but the issue persisted. I brought the vehicle to a trusted workshop. The window regulators required professional re-initialization using specialized Renault software. The total repair cost was 290€.
